Today's Terms
Search warrant
Definition:
An order issued by a judge or magistrate commanding a sheriff, constable, or other officer to search a specified location.
Fourth Amendment
Definition:
The 4th Amendment to the U.S. Constitution protects every person against unreasonable search and seizure by government officials.
Fraud
Definition:
An intentional perversion of truth; deceitful practice or device resorted to with intent to deprive another of property or other right.
